Yes, I had it disconnect at 5K (I have the disconnection form with me)
I think the Mamak store bribed and got it reconnected.
Then it got disconnected at 15K, TNB chasing me but I moved office so it went court case when they finally got to my new home address with the court writ.
I checked with the management they are now using a new meter account. and my account was terminated and TNB took the account holder to court which is me.
I checked with a few lawyers and was told that the TNB always wins because I am the account owner.

I was lazy (expensive lesson learned), and always made sure we terminated all accounts when we moved or sold any property. During the meeting with TNB, I explained that I had already sold the properties to the TNB lawyer but was told it did not matter as the accounts holder would always be responsible.

Now I always make sure the properties that I rented out I will make sure the new tenant opens a new account under their name. Easy to do with just the tenancy agreement and when the tenant moves out, I just go to TNB and have it change the TNB account to my name. As long as the account is under the tenant's name one should not have a problem. We always read about TNB not willing to open an account for the new tenant is because the current owner has outstanding and he wants to open a new account for the tenant. Then of course it is not possible because he as the current owner has outstanding so cannot open a new account.
